Transaction 17ef85d22408567bfb155f934f3ed8432e9ebdd67ef547c630c47bc34e64d96f

1 Input
2 Outputs
  • 17ef85d22408567bfb155f934f3ed8432e9ebdd67ef547c630c47bc34e64d96f:0
  • value  100000000
    address  1EqdAz1Nur5vDYBFvkvznj2ooP6SEWe1Va
  • 17ef85d22408567bfb155f934f3ed8432e9ebdd67ef547c630c47bc34e64d96f:1
  • value  117970846
    address  1CdRMixUaUTwBRePoSQVEUrsadeYrKhrj8